SAN FRANCISCO – 113 Washington student-athletes were recognized on the Pac-12 Conference’s 2023 Spring Academic Honor Roll, the conference announced Monday.
 
Any student-athlete with a cumulative grade-point average of 3.3-or-above, and who has served at least one year in residence at the institution, is eligible for the distinction.
 
UW baseball, beach volleyball, men’s and women’s golf, men’s and women’s outdoor track and field, men’s and women’s rowing, softball and men’s and women’s tennis each had honorees. Men’s rowing earned the most selections among UW teams. The Huskies had the fourth-most selections overall in the conference.
